Cost Breakdown
Initial Franchise Fee
The initial franchise fee for International Food Creations is $5K. This one-time payment covers the right to operate under the brand, access to proprietary systems, and initial training programs.
Total Investment Range
Opening a International Food Creations franchise requires a total investment of $25K – $121K. This range typically includes real estate or leasehold improvements, equipment and fixtures, initial inventory, signage, insurance, and working capital to sustain operations during the ramp-up period.
Working capital alone ranges from $6K to $25K.
Ongoing Costs
Beyond the initial investment, International Food Creations franchisees pay ongoing fees. The royalty structure is: between 8% and 13% of Gross Sales. There is also a technology fee of $100.
Net Worth & Liquid Capital Requirements
International Food Creations requires working capital of $6K – $25K to cover initial operating expenses. This is the liquid cash you should have available beyond the franchise fee and buildout costs.
What Can You Earn?
International Food Creations does not disclose earnings data in Item 19 of its Franchise Disclosure Document. Not all franchisors choose to publish financial performance representations, though this is a data point many prospective franchisees consider important.
